Answer the following questions:

If the variables do have a linear relationship, the next step is to create what you call the regression line. You have seen that when you have data for two quantitative variables, you can create scatterplot of the data. A regression line is simply a straight line that comes closest to the points in the scatterplot. To create the equation for the regression line, you just need to know how to get what is called the slope and the y-intercept.

 And solve problems involving the same car data that you used earlier.

  • Given the following data where city MPG is the response variable and weight is the explanatory variable, explain why a regression line would be appropriate to analyze the relationship between these variables:

Model City MPG Weight

Mazda MX-5 Miata 25 2365

Mercedes/Benz SLK 22 3020

Mitsubishi Eclipse 23 3235

Pontiac Firebird 18 3545

Porsche Boxster 19 2905

Saturn SC 27 2420

  • Construct the regression line for this data.
  • Interpret the meaning of the y-intercept and the slope within this scenario.
  • What would you predict the city MPG to be for a car that weighs 3000 pounds?
  • If a car that weighs 3000 pounds actually gets 32 MPG, would this be unusual? Calculate the residual and talk about what that value represents.
